Output 51c3c8a3a5e222f70675239350784326659dbd9ee67cff85f0f2b1edcc2ead32:0

value
8560114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05b50d274eb77019076cd9b1d5cffa386a020d32 OP_EQUAL
address
32DCCB1ZRPqopPVV9H1GjoDrD1RHZXLGyd
transaction
51c3c8a3a5e222f70675239350784326659dbd9ee67cff85f0f2b1edcc2ead32
spent
true